Helpful Tips for Buying Masonry Supplies When Starting Your Own Masonry Business

You may have been dreaming of starting a masonry business for a long time now. After all, you might love the idea of owning your own masonry business, since this can allow you to make a great living without having to answer to a boss. However, there are some downsides to opening and running your own business, such as the fact that you're the one who is responsible for finding and paying for masonry supplies. Read on for tips to help you find and pay for these supplies. 

Pay Close Attention to Pricing

When you're just buying a few masonry supplies for an at-home project, it sometimes makes sense to just buy your supplies from the supplier that is the most convenient for you to purchase from. However, when you are buying supplies for your business, it is important to look for the most affordable pricing that you can find. After all, when you're buying so many masonry supplies, even a small price difference can make a big difference in your company's bottom line and can impact the pricing that you offer for your customers as well. Consider looking for a supplier that regularly works with those who run masonry businesses like yours, since they might offer better pricing.

Buy High-Quality Supplies

Even though you might be on a budget when you're first starting out your masonry business, you shouldn't cut corners by buying cheap, low-quality supplies. Instead, you should focus on buying tools and equipment that will help you do a better job and that will last a long time, and you'll want to look for supplies that will help you do the best work possible for your customers.

Consider Building Up a Nice Inventory

As you start your own masonry business, there is a good chance that you don't really have any masonry supplies on hand yet. It can take time to do so, but you may want to work toward building up a nice collection of masonry supplies and equipment. Then, you won't have to worry about placing an order for supplies each time that you have a small project to do. Think about the supplies that you will use the most often and that are versatile enough that they can be used on all sorts of masonry projects; then, you can start with these items when building up your inventory.
